06/16/2014 - College PREP - Houston, TX
In Garcia's most recent outing with Baseball Factory, he showed his consistency on both sides of the ball. At 1B, he was aggressive to come get the ball and fielded with a good glove angle. Presenting the glove further in front and bending more at the knees will increase his effectiveness fielding ground balls. Offensively, he got the bat in a good position to hit and drove through with the bottom hand. Loosening his grip and driving through with the top hand will increase line-drive frequency. On the mound, he throws two pitches with some repeatability within the delivery. He topped out at 70 MPH with his FB and spun an 11/5 CB from 56-60. Overall - Garcia is a young player with time to increase strength and repeatability with his fundamentals.
02/02/2014 - College PREP - Houston, TX
Garcia continues to show as a 1B/RHP but currently projects best in the 1B for the next level where he has improved his abilities. Defensive grades have improved as he shows clean / smooth actions. He displays proper footwork around the ball and is a quality receiver, showing clean hands. Defensive grade will continue to improve as he increases foot quickness. Arm strength has improved but will benefit by building more arm strength through a long toss program. At the plate, hitting / power grades have really improved through an athletic setup. Hands are quick and work to and through a level swing path, creating extension. He shows a feel for the barrel with baseball jumping off the bat when centered, mainly to the pull side. Hitting grades will continue to improve as he works to keep hands inside the all to utilize all fields. Power numbers will continue to improve as he learns to load more and transfer weight properly through his lower half. On the mound, fastball shows a range of 64-66 mph. Breaking ball displays 10/4 shape with gradual break. Stock on the mound will continue to improve as he builds more arm strength and works to through more strikes.

07/31/2012 - Baseball Factory Select Training at Vero Beach (ages 12-14)
Jonavich is a 1B/RHP that has potential but needs to work on his conditioning. In the field Jonavich has sure hands and an accurate arm with above average arm strength, but his footwork tends to be a little slow an choppy. As a pitcher Jonavich has sound arm mechanics with a loose front arm action. He does get his weight a little back at his balance point but has a smooth rhythm and good separation. Jonavich does have a tendency to open his front hip early which causes him to fall off to the 1B side of the mound. At the plate Jonavich has an athletic and balanced set-up with a short, square stride. He gets through the ball well with a level path but not letting the ball travel consistently leads to inconsistent contact. Overall Jonavich has a great attitude, and is very coachable. He has a lot of potential in the field, on the mound and at the plate, especially if he continues to work on his footwork and conditioning.
